With our calculation tool, you can find the right solution for your capacitive reactive current compensation in no time at all.

Simply enter the available values in the corresponding fields — the tool calculates the required compensation power (Qc) for you and displays the reduced current consumption.

The calculations refer to the nominal voltage Un = 400 V / 50 Hz.

Disclaimer

The calculation tool provides support in designing reactive current compensation, but does not replace a professional determination of the stage power and choking. KBR GmbH accepts no liability for incorrect design.
